WebJan 8, 2024 · How to Interpret Z-Scores (With Examples) In statistics, a z-score tells us how many standard deviations away a given value lies from the mean. We use the following formula to calculate a z-score: z = (X – μ) / σ. where: X is a single raw data value. μ is the … This tutorial explains how you can calculate z-scores for raw data values in Excel. … iphone pro max display https://sullivanbabin.com

WebJun 17, 2024 · A company with a score below 1.8 is considered to be at risk for bankruptcy within two years. Scores between 1.8 and 3 are considered a grey area; a score closer to 1.8 is considered at higher risk of bankruptcy, while those closer to 3 is considered at lower risk. WebTo do this, you take the Z-score, in this case -2, and multiply it by the standard deviation. Then add the mean. Then add the mean. This will get you to the test score that would serve as the cutoff, below which students would be assigned a grade of F.
